summary:

[3.13] gh-151558: Fix symlink escape via `tarfile` hardlink-extraction fallback 
(GH-151559)

(cherry picked from commit 27dd970bf6b17ebca7c8ed486a40ab043ed7af8f)

Co-authored-by: Stan Ulbrych <[email protected]>

+++ b/Misc/NEWS.d/next/Security/2026-06-10-13-08-19.gh-issue-151558.mL74i2.rst
@@ -0,0 +1,3 @@
+Fixed an vulnerability in the :mod:`tarfile` ``data`` and ``tar`` extraction
+filters where crafted archives could create a symlink pointing outside the
+destination directory. This was a bypass of :cve:`2025-4330`.
